As a device to effortlessly get money before a specific obtains a salary, an instant payday loan can cause significant loans.

These debts call for payment from the major and a charge calculated as a set money levels per $100 lent. Army workforce are no less vunerable to these financial loans than civilian people. This year, the Financial business Regulatory power document unearthed that 32 per cent of enlisted and junior NCO participants made use of non-bank credit and 11 % ones have made use of an instant payday loan. Of civilian participants, 9 percent had made use of an instant payday loan.

Now a recently available customers Investment shelter Bureau white papers analyzed buyers behavior in the pay day loan sector. Take a good look at just how hazardous this financing alternative is for military consumers.

Duration of payday loans

This is what sets apart pay day loans from other borrowing from the bank options: they are brief. The average financing life is 14 days. Some borrowers nearby one mortgage and available another on the same time.

The due date for when a borrower must pay the borrowed funds coincides aided by the debtor’s payday. But it is frightening: the median few weeks people invested indebted to a quick payday loan lender are 199 weeks. For 55 % of the year, those people are in financial trouble. How will you feel economically healthier when you are with debt a good many year? Even worse, 25 percent of borrowers comprise indebted for 300 period.

Budget and pay day loans

Only 12 per cent of consumers from inside the CFPB white papers have an annual income of $10,000 or decreased. Surprisingly, the $10,000 to $20,000 income group comprised 31 % of individuals. The $20,000 to $30,000 class accounted for 25 percent of consumers. Note that consumers merely submit their unique earnings when trying to get financing and not the income of the domestic. However, it’s really no shock the previously mentioned money brackets constitute 68 % of payday loan consumers. The industry is dependent on low-income people. Do not let it depend on you.

Volume of borrowing

Another surprising quantity from the white report reveals how frequently consumers return back for another cash advance. Of individuals read, 48 percent ones had more than 10 transactions with a payday lender in one year. That demonstrates you that these financing include – for insufficient a better word – addicting. It isn’t really the very last payday loan that gets your, it is the earliest one. So that you’re better off steering clear of them entirely. Or else, many times your self indebted over and over.
